0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

PIC16(L)F170X/171X:经济高效的8位智能模拟闪存微控制器

璟琰乀 2026-03-19 16:35 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

PIC16(L)F170X/171X:经济高效的8位智能模拟闪存微控制器

在当今的电子设计领域,寻找一款经济高效且功能强大的微控制器是许多工程师的目标。Microchip的PIC16(L)F170X/171X系列微控制器就是这样一款值得关注的产品,它将智能模拟集成与低成本、超低功耗(XLP)特性相结合,适用于各种通用应用。今天,我们就来深入了解一下这款微控制器。

文件下载:PIC16LF1707T-I ML.pdf

核心特性:高效与灵活并存

架构与指令集

PIC16(L)F170X/171X采用了C编译器优化的RISC架构,仅需49条指令,这使得代码编写更加简洁高效。其操作速度方面,时钟输入范围为0 - 32 MHz,最小指令周期为125 ns,能够满足大多数应用的实时性要求。

中断与堆栈

具备中断能力,拥有16级深度的硬件堆栈,可处理复杂的程序流程。这对于需要快速响应外部事件的应用来说非常重要,例如实时监测系统。

定时器

该系列微控制器提供了丰富的定时器资源,包括多达四个8位定时器和一个16位定时器,可用于各种定时和计数任务。

复位与保护机制

具备上电复位(POR)、上电定时器(PWRT)、低功耗欠压复位(LPBOR)和可编程看门狗定时器(WDT,最长可达256s)等功能,确保系统的稳定性和可靠性。同时,还支持可编程代码保护,保护用户的知识产权。

内存与寻址

内存容量

PIC16(L)F170X/171X拥有高达16 Kwords的闪存程序内存和高达2048 Bytes的数据SRAM内存,能够满足大多数应用的存储需求。

寻址模式

支持直接、间接和相对寻址模式,为编程提供了更多的灵活性。

工作特性:宽范围适应

电压范围

PIC16LF170X/171X的工作电压范围为1.8V至3.6V,而PIC16F170X/171X为2.3V至5.5V,可适应不同的电源环境。

温度范围

工业级温度范围为 -40°C至85°C,扩展级为 -40°C至125°C,能够在恶劣的环境条件下稳定工作。

超低功耗(XLP)特性:节能先锋

睡眠模式

在1.8V典型条件下,睡眠模式电流仅为50 nA,看门狗定时器电流为500 nA,二次振荡器电流为500 nA @ 32 kHz,大大降低了系统的功耗。

工作电流

在32 kHz、1.8V典型条件下,工作电流为8 uA;在1.8V典型条件下,每MHz工作电流为32 uA,非常适合对功耗要求较高的应用。

数字外设:功能丰富

可配置逻辑单元(CLC)

集成了组合和顺序逻辑,可实现复杂的逻辑功能,提高系统的灵活性。

互补输出发生器(COG)

具备上升/下降沿死区控制/消隐功能,可用于电机控制等应用。

数控振荡器(NCO)

能够生成真正的线性频率控制,提高频率分辨率,输入时钟范围为0Hz < FNCO < 32 MHz,分辨率为FNCO/220。

捕获/比较/PWM(CCP)模块

提供两个10位脉冲宽度调制器(PWM),可用于电机控制、LED调光等应用。

串行通信

支持SPI、I²C、RS - 232、RS - 485、LIN等通信协议,具备自动波特率检测和自动唤醒功能。

I/O引脚

多达35个I/O引脚和一个输入引脚,每个引脚可单独编程上拉电阻、压摆率控制和边沿选择的中断功能。同时,支持外设引脚选择(PPS),可实现数字I/O的引脚映射。

智能模拟外设:精准控制

运算放大器

拥有两个可配置的轨到轨运算放大器,可选择内部和外部通道,增益带宽积为2 MHz。

高速比较器

最多可提供两个高速比较器,响应时间为50 ns,支持轨到轨输入。

10位模数转换器ADC

多达28个外部通道,可在睡眠模式下进行转换,并具备温度指示功能。

过零检测器(ZCD)

可检测引脚AC信号过零情况,适用于电源管理等应用。

8位数模转换器DAC

输出可外部使用,并可与比较器、运算放大器、固定电压参考(FVR)和ADC进行内部连接。

内部电压参考模块

提供稳定的内部电压参考,提高系统的精度。

时钟结构:稳定可靠

内部振荡器

具备16 MHz内部振荡器模块,校准精度为±1%,频率范围可在0至32 MHz之间选择;还有31 kHz低功耗内部振荡器。

外部振荡器

支持三种晶体/谐振器模式(最高20 MHz)和两种外部时钟模式(最高32 MHz),并具备故障安全时钟监控、双速振荡器启动和振荡器启动定时器(OST)等功能。

编程/调试特性:方便开发

片上调试

支持片上在线调试,通过仿真头可实现高级调试功能,包括跟踪、后台调试和多达32个硬件断点。

在线串行编程(ICSP)

通过两个引脚即可实现在线串行编程,方便开发和生产。

家族类型与封装:多样选择

家族类型

PIC16(L)F170X/171X系列包含多种型号,不同型号在8位/16位定时器、程序内存、10位ADC通道数、高速比较器、数据SRAM、5 -/8位DAC、过零检测、CCP/PWM、I²C/SPI、调试功能、运算放大器、EUSART、I/O引脚、COG、NCO、CLC等方面存在差异,可根据具体应用需求进行选择。

封装形式

提供多种封装形式,如PDIP、TSSOP、QFN、SOIC、SSOP、SPDIP、UQFN、TQFP等,满足不同的应用场景和布局要求。

代码保护与质量认证

代码保护

Microchip的代码保护功能旨在保护用户的知识产权,但需要注意的是,没有任何一种保护措施是绝对安全的。Microchip会不断改进代码保护功能,同时提醒用户尝试破解代码保护功能可能违反相关法律。

质量认证

Microchip获得了ISO/TS - 16949:2009认证,其质量体系涵盖了PIC® MCUs、dsPIC® DSCs、KEELOQ®代码跳变设备、串行EEPROM、微外设、非易失性存储器和模拟产品等。此外,其开发系统的设计和制造质量体系也通过了ISO 9001:2000认证。

全球销售与服务

Microchip在全球各地设有销售和服务网点,包括美洲、亚太和欧洲地区,为客户提供技术支持和服务。

总的来说,PIC16(L)F170X/171X系列微控制器以其丰富的功能、低功耗特性和多样的封装选择,为电子工程师提供了一个优秀的解决方案。在实际设计中,工程师可以根据具体的应用需求,充分发挥该系列微控制器的优势,开发出高效、可靠的电子系统。你在使用类似微控制器的过程中遇到过哪些问题呢?欢迎在评论区分享你的经验和见解。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 微控制器
    +关注

    关注

    49

    文章

    8830

    浏览量

    165583
  • 低功耗
    +关注

    关注

    12

    文章

    3981

    浏览量

    106848
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Microchip推具智能模拟功能与核心独立外设的8PIC单片机系列

    Microchip Technology Inc.(美国微芯科技公司)在近日于美国加州圣荷西举行的EE Live!和嵌入式系统大会上宣布推出PIC16LF170XPIC16
    发表于 04-01 10:09 1494次阅读

    采用超低功耗(XLP)技术的PIC16F170X/171X 8单片机讲解

    PIC16F170X/171X 8单片机系列具备丰富的智能模拟,价格低廉,采用超低功耗(XLP
    的头像 发表于 05-23 05:47 7366次阅读
    采用超低功耗(XLP)技术的<b class='flag-5'>PIC16F170X</b>/<b class='flag-5'>171X</b> <b class='flag-5'>8</b><b class='flag-5'>位</b>单片机讲解

    PIC16(L)F170X/171X智能模拟闪存单片机产品手册

    本文主要介绍了PIC16(L)F170X/171X智能模拟
    发表于 06-21 14:25 7次下载
    <b class='flag-5'>PIC16</b>(<b class='flag-5'>L</b>)<b class='flag-5'>F170X</b>/<b class='flag-5'>171X</b><b class='flag-5'>智能</b><b class='flag-5'>模拟</b><b class='flag-5'>闪存</b>单片机产品手册

    PIC16F170X/171X单片机系列的功能特点及在各种通用中的应用

    PIC16F170X/171X 8单片机系列具备丰富的智能模拟,价格低廉,采用超低功耗(XLP
    的头像 发表于 07-02 10:11 5423次阅读

    8微控制器 -MCU  PIC16F1503-I/SL

    8微控制器 -MCU PIC16F1503-I/SL 制造商: Microchip 产品种类: 8
    发表于 11-18 12:51 19次下载
    <b class='flag-5'>8</b><b class='flag-5'>位</b><b class='flag-5'>微控制器</b> -MCU  <b class='flag-5'>PIC16F</b>1503-I/SL

    探索Microchip PIC12/16(L)F161X系列微控制器:小身材大能量

    概述 PIC12/16(L)F161X微控制器采用8/14/20引脚封装,集成了诸多独特的片上特
    的头像 发表于 02-09 11:35 317次阅读

    探索PIC16(L)F1885X/7X微控制器:功能与应用的深度剖析

    PIC16(L)F1885X/7X系列微控制器,凭借其丰富的特性和高效的性能,在通用和低功耗应
    的头像 发表于 03-17 16:55 314次阅读

    探索PIC16(L)F1885X/7X微控制器功能与应用介绍

    探索PIC16(L)F1885X/7X微控制器:功能与应用的深度剖析 在电子设计领域,微控制器
    的头像 发表于 03-17 17:30 504次阅读

    高效能之选:PIC16(L)F170X/171X 8智能模拟闪存微控制器深度解析

    高效能之选:PIC16(L)F170X/171X 8
    的头像 发表于 03-24 11:30 325次阅读

    探索PIC16(L)F183XX微控制器:特性、应用与设计要点

    )F183XX系列微控制器,看看它有哪些独特的特性和优势。 文件下载: PIC16LF18344-I P.pdf 一、产品概述 PIC16(L
    的头像 发表于 03-25 11:35 203次阅读

    探索Microchip PIC16(L)F1773/6/7/8/9系列8闪存微控制器

    探索Microchip PIC16(L)F1773/6/7/8/9系列8
    的头像 发表于 03-25 15:15 207次阅读

    PIC16(L)F145X8闪存USB微控制器的卓越之选

    PIC16(L)F145X8闪存USB微控制器
    的头像 发表于 04-07 15:30 159次阅读

    深入解析Microchip PIC16F8X系列微控制器

    静态的8微控制器。该系列包含PIC16F83、PIC16F84、PIC16CR83、
    的头像 发表于 04-08 09:10 521次阅读

    PIC16(L)F153XX:高性价比微控制器的卓越之选

    景中脱颖而出。今天,我们就来深入了解一下这款微控制器。 文件下载: PIC16LF15324T-I ST.pdf 一、概述 PIC16(L)F
    的头像 发表于 04-09 16:50 218次阅读

    深入解析Microchip PIC16(L)F1773/6/7/8/9系列微控制器

    )F1773/6/7/8/9系列8闪存微控制器就是这样一款备受关注的产品。下面,我们就来详细了
    的头像 发表于 04-16 17:40 800次阅读